Produktbeschreibung
In this groundbreaking approach to mathematical education, readers are invited on an intellectual journey that transcends traditional computational learning. This book challenges the conventional methods of mathematical instruction by emphasizing creative thought and formalization skills over mechanical problem-solving. Designed for advanced students and young adults with strong imaginative capabilities, it presents mathematics as a precise language of truth, guiding learners through increasingly sophisticated levels of abstraction while preserving their natural creativity. Each chapter builds from intuitive understanding to formal mathematical concepts, incorporating both theoretical foundations and practical applications. The text particularly excels in developing students' abstract thinking capabilities, making it an ideal companion for university-level bachelor education.
Autorenporträt
Dr. Johan Noldus completed a Master and Bachelor in Physics and Mathematics respectively at Leuven University. Later on, he obtained his PhD in theoretical physics at Gent University followed by a post doctoral fellowship in Utrecht, the Netherlands.
